LA BEER WEEK: Green Flash Night

Daily Pint | October 22, 2009

greenflashDrop by the Pint tonight to meet Brewmaster Chuck Silva from San Diego’s Green Flash Brewing Company.

The Nut Brown Ale will be making it’s return after an early retirement two years ago.  We’ll be pouring it in both cask and keg form.  Also set to be tapped is a cask of the seldom-seen-in-LA Palate Wrecker, a beer which, as the name suggests, contains absolutely no hops at all.  Right!

Foregoing some of the standard Pint choices such as West Coast IPA and Hop Head Red, we’ll be making room for more of their Belgian-style beers, including Summer Saison, Le Freak, and the Belgian Stout.

LA Beer Week – Ballast Point Returns to the Pint on Friday

Daily Pint | October 13, 2009

The Pint once again welcomes the Ballast Point crew to Santa Monica this Friday for LA Beer Week.  They’ll be bringing up some fantastic beers.  This may very well be the first time Los Angeles has seen the holy IPA trinity of Big Eye, Sculpin, and Dorado all on tap at the same time.

Also being tapped are a keg of Bourbon Barrel Aged Sea Monster Stout, and a cask of Bourbon & Chocolate aged Black Marlin Porter.  And if we’re lucky, maybe they’ll bring some of their spirits along!
